My usual route is to park at Whatstandwell next to the canal, head up towards Crich on the road to top of Crich Chase, dive in there and take a route to the bottom, (i think its nicknamed Belfast Sink?), pop out onto the canal and either left to Shining Cliff (don’t do to often as linking back to Black Rocks the easiest way without any major road traversing involves getting across the caravan park which is private property) or right back to car, up Worksworth Road along Intake Lane and to top of Black Rocks, play around on the top for a bit then down there on the fast trail that runs parallel to the High Peak trail to Holmesford Cottage (2nd last bit in the vid), across back to the canal (some pushing on footpath required), left to Cromford, up to Stalkholmes (usually pushing up the steep bit) past Riber Castle and down through Bow Wood to Lea Bridge, then back along canal to the car
3 decent climbs all on minor roads, rest offroad
I tend to try and do it when it’s quieter as much of it is a little cheeky, but seemingly tolerated, there is lots more in the area but some is a lot more sensitive with nature and locals
